Kitronik – Education and Innovation in the World of Electronics
Kitronik is a UK-based company headquartered in Nottingham, specializing in the production of educational kits and components for learning electronics. Its mission is to provide high-quality tools for learning programming, design, and engineering, catering to both schools and hobbyists.
The company’s product range includes electronic components, robotics kits, and educational materials that help users understand the purpose of each component and how it can be applied in practical projects. By combining education with innovation, Kitronik empowers learners of all levels to explore the world of electronics and technology.

A circular board for the BBC micro:bit with 24 addressable ZIP LEDs, offering a full color spectrum and allowing for the creation of eye-catching lighting animations. Mounts directly to the micro:bit using screws, and additional pins allow for the connection of sensors or additional LEDs. Power is supplied via a JST socket or solder pads, and the built-in regulator also powers the micro:bit. The ZIP Halo is fully compatible with NeoPixel libraries and can be programmed in MakeCode or MicroPython. Kitronik 5625

An advanced shield for the Raspberry Pi that allows you to monitor temperature, pressure, humidity, air quality, and eCO2 levels using the BME688 sensor. Data can be viewed on the built-in 128x64 OLED screen, and is signaled by three ZIP LEDs and a buzzer. The board also offers high-current outputs up to 1A, a servo output, and analog inputs, allowing you to connect additional components and sensors. Kitronik 5038
